Onto today’s guest, Zahrah Sita,
Zahrah Sita is a holistic healer, spiritual intuitive, transformational life coach, empowerment catalyst, professional writer, and health educator.
Zahrah lives in Costa Rica with her two children and many beloved animal companions.
During our conversation, we talked about the spiritual consequences of alcoholism, vibrational messages, the importance of finding the right tribe, the sacred art of pretending, and much more.
